A HIT comedy show will not be returning to our TVs, despite being a fan favorite.
Resident Alien, starring Alan Tudyk airs on the USA Network and still has three episodes left to air.

But despite once saving it from getting the axe at its previous home on SYFY, the USA Network decided not air Resident Alien past its fourth season.
It will air the comedy’s final three episodes in the coming weeks.
Resident Alien’s creator and showrunner Chris Sheridan already knew the fourth season was “likely” to be its last.
“Creatively, that was exciting because I knew we could spend the time wrapping up some storylines and driving toward an ending,” he told told TV Insider.
“I’m so proud of how good Season 4 is and especially proud that we were able to finish as strongly as we did, with a finale that is probably my favorite episode of the series.”
Chris also teased the show will have “a very satisfying ending while also leaving the door cracked open for any future this world may have. I can’t wait for everyone to see it.”
Resident Alien first came out in 2021, and focuses on the character Harry Vanderspeigle, played by film star Alan Tudyk.
Medical examiner Harry is in fact an undercover alien sent to Earth to kill all humans.
As the three seasons progressed, Harry lost faith in his mission as he started to bond with his host family in Colorado.
Fans loved the quirky plot line, and were left very concerned when Syfy announced last year that it was unlikely to renew Resident Alien.
USA Network, which is owned by NBCUniversal picked up the show from Syfy for its fourth season, but it had a “significant budget reduction,” including chopping the season length down from 12 episodes to eight.
Resident Alien is a cult-hit and an impressive 98 percent rating on aggregate site, Rotten Tomatoes.
